What are integrated solar batteries?

Integrated systems, on the other hand, offer direct photocharging without the need for additional electronics. Developing multipurpose architectures that integrate energy storage and light harvesting into a single device has been the focus of recent developments in integrated solar batteries.

How efficient are solar-battery systems based on crystalline silicon photovoltaics & lithium-ion batteries?

Currently, commercial solar-battery systems that integrate crystalline silicon photovoltaics and lithium-ion batteries show overall energy conversion efficiencies of about 15 %, which are mainly limited by power electronics losses and temperature variations .
